ICT Senior Manager

< Back to jobs
  • Location


  • Reference

    MAG 11793

  • Salary



  • Type


The Role

Add To Favourites View Favourites

The ICT Senior Manager will report to the Chief Operations Officer and will be the Head of the ICT Unit involved in consultancy, leadership, and management to develop and maintain mission-critical systems to meet business requirements.

The primary responsibilities will include but are not limited to:

  • Consulting the organisation on how to best utilise technologies in achieving business objectives;
  • Solution architecture and technical design;
  • Project management and implementation of systems infrastructure and software development projects;
  • Lead the ICT team, providing guidance and coaching to staff;
  • Overseeing the Data Centres’ technologies namely; Security, Servers, Storage, Backups, Applications, Networks, Telephony, Virtualisation, Power, Structured Cabling, and Disaster Recovery;
  • Manage solutions and infrastructure to ensure their adoption within project activities;
  • Effective management of service providers;
  • Review of agreements for services and contracts in various technical areas;
  • Liaising and co-ordinating with other senior management and staff within the Agency in connection with the identification of business needs;
  • Ensuring that systems are in place to provide optimum security and assure the integrity of the Agency’s operation;
  • Contribute to architectural governance processes to ensure they are fit for purpose and that all audit documentation is captured and published;
  • Maintain the infrastructure portfolio technology roadmap;
  • Writing and maintaining functional specifications and system documentation;
  • Assist in the preparation of budgets;
  • Participation in EU related workshops;
  • Monitoring supplier contractual or SLA obligations;
  • Ensuring adherence to management policies and decisions by assuming a leading role in the implementation of IT systems/solutions;
  • Maintaining adequate documentation relating to the system, any changes applied to such systems and of authorisations obtained as applicable;
  • Liaising as necessary with IT service providers and/or other stakeholders as necessary;
  • Carrying out any other additional duties according to the exigencies of the Agency as directed by the Registrar, the Chief Operations Officer and/or their representative/s;
  • Ability to research, self-develop and attend requisite training to update knowledge;
  • Well-developed written and verbal communication skills;
  • Ability to work both independently and within a team o A high degree of self-confidence;
  • Adequate negotiation skills.

You will also have good analytical and problem-solving skills with an ability to express and understand complex technical concepts and the ability to work in a multi-tasking, agile environment to meet strict deadlines. You are ideally knowledgeable about current technology and trends with the ability to communicate technical issues to non-technical people in business language and to listen actively and to work on own initiative when necessary.

The Candidate

  • A Bachelor’s Degree in Engineering or a comparable recognised ICT qualification at NQF level 6 or better duly certified by the Malta Qualifications Recognition Information Centre (MQRIC)*;
  • Applicants would be expected to have a minimum of eight (8) years working experience related with engineering and management. Candidates with longer working experience relevant to the role will be preferred;
  • Candidates who do not have the necessary academic or professional qualifications but have at least fifteen (15) years of relevant experience can also apply for the role;
  • A Post-Graduate Degree in Management would be considered an asset;
  • Strong knowledge of modern technologies and implementation experience ;
  • Experience in business critical systems would be considered an asset ;
  • Familiarisation with ISO/IEC 27001 – Information security management.

The Company

A financial services powerhouse based in Malta. They have an impeccable reputation and will be a gleaming entry to your CV.

The Benefits

  • Competitive salary
  • Excellent company benefits
  • An extremely professional company

The Location

Malta is a small archipelago in the Mediterranean Sea, south of Sicily. It is an independent member state of the European Union and home to a little less than half a million people. It is English speaking and salaries are paid in Euros.

Malta is extremely popular for relocations, boasting as it does low domestic tax rates, Schengen Area membership, a rich history, a vibrant and active social scene, and the highest average number of days of sunshine per year in Europe.

  • Interested?

    If this could be the job for you, we want to hear from you. Upload your CV and details using the fields below and our friendly team will be in touch within one working day.
    If there is anything you aren’t sure of, you can call .

  • Accepted file types: doc, docx, txt, wps, odt, wpd, rtf, pdf.

By clicking ‘submit’ you consent to your information being retained by Boston Group Limited in electronic format and shared solely with its global subsidiaries for the purposes of marketing, research, and sales related communications. Your information will be held in strict confidence and will only be passed to selected clients for the purposes of securing new employment and with your express consent. You will be added to relevant mailing lists but may unsubscribe at any point should you wish to do so.

Apply Now